*{margin:0;padding:0;box-sizing:border-box;font-family:"Public Sans",sans-serif}ul{padding:0;margin:0;list-style:none}ul li{list-style:none}body{overflow-x:hidden}:focus{outline:transparent!important}a{text-decoration:none}h1,h2,h3,h4,h5,h6,p,a,input,textarea,button,body{font-family:"Public Sans",sans-serif;font-weight:400;font-size:1rem}img.lazy{width:.0625rem;height:.0625rem}._hj_feedback_container ._hj-YR-2H__Feedback__container{z-index:11}.component__container{max-width:100%!important}@media only screen and (min-width:1921px){.component__container{max-width:1920px!important}}.transition__fast{-webkit-transition:250ms ease-in all;-moz-transition:250ms ease-in all;-o-transition:250ms ease-in all;transition:250ms ease-in all}.component__container{width:100%;margin:0 auto;padding:0 15px}@media only screen and (min-width:480px){.component__container{max-width:480px}}@media only screen and (min-width:768px){.component__container{max-width:768px}}@media only screen and (min-width:992px){.component__container{max-width:992px}}@media only screen and (min-width:1200px){.component__container{max-width:1170px}}.component__row{display:flex;flex-wrap:wrap;margin-right:-15px;margin-left:-15px}.component__row:before,.component__row:after{content:" ";display:table}.component__row:after{clear:both}@keyframes bounce{50%,100%{transform:translate3d(-.5px,0,0)}60%,90%{transform:translate3d(1px,0,0)}70%,75%,80%{transform:translate3d(-2px,0,0)}72%,78%{transform:translate3d(2px,0,0)}}@keyframes scrollDown{0%{top:-280px}100%{top:0}}.home__wordpress{width:100%}.home__wordpress .wordpress__container{width:100%;max-width:111.375rem;padding:4rem 1.25rem;margin:0 auto}@media screen and (max-width:768px){.home__wordpress .wordpress__container{padding-top:0}}.home__wordpress .wordpress__container .wordpress__title{display:flex;justify-content:space-between;align-items:center;margin-bottom:2.375rem}@media screen and (max-width:560px){.home__wordpress .wordpress__container .wordpress__title{margin-bottom:1.5rem}}.home__wordpress .wordpress__container .wordpress__title h2{color:#1a1a1a;font-family:"Public Sans",sans-serif;font-size:2rem;font-weight:600;letter-spacing:.0313rem;text-align:center}@media screen and (max-width:560px){.home__wordpress .wordpress__container .wordpress__title h2{font-size:1.125rem;line-height:1;letter-spacing:.0313rem}}.home__wordpress .wordpress__container .wordpress__title .wordpress__more-posts-btn{color:#000;font-family:"Public Sans",sans-serif;font-size:.875rem;line-height:.75rem;letter-spacing:.0313rem;font-weight:400;text-decoration:none;transition:.2s ease;text-transform:uppercase;letter-spacing:.0313rem}.home__wordpress .wordpress__container .wordpress__title .wordpress__more-posts-btn:hover{color:#1a1a1a;text-decoration:underline}@media screen and (max-width:560px){.home__wordpress .wordpress__container .wordpress__title .wordpress__more-posts-btn{font-size:12px;line-height:.875rem}}.home__wordpress .wordpress__container .swiper-slide{display:flex;justify-content:center}.home__wordpress .wordpress__container .post-card{max-width:35.75rem}.home__wordpress .wordpress__container .post-card .post-card__img-wrapper{width:100%;max-width:35.75rem;max-height:35.75rem;border-radius:1.25rem;overflow:hidden}.home__wordpress .wordpress__container .post-card .post-card__img-wrapper .post-card__img{width:100%;aspect-ratio:1/1}.home__wordpress .wordpress__container .post-card .post-card__info{display:flex;flex-direction:column;gap:1.125rem;margin-top:1rem;padding-right:.625rem}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__date{color:#000;font-family:"Public Sans",sans-serif;font-size:.875rem;font-weight:300;line-height:1.125rem}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__title{color:#000;font-family:"Public Sans",sans-serif;font-size:1rem;font-weight:600;line-height:1.625rem;min-height:3.25rem;display:-webkit-box;-webkit-line-clamp:3;-webkit-box-orient:vertical;text-overflow:ellipsis;overflow:hidden}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__desc{color:#000;font-family:"Public Sans",sans-serif;font-size:.875rem;font-weight:300;line-height:1.3125rem;letter-spacing:.0313rem;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;text-overflow:ellipsis;overflow:hidden}@media screen and (max-width:560px){.home__wordpress .wordpress__container .post-card .post-card__info .post-card__desc{-webkit-line-clamp:3}}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__see-more{display:flex;align-items:center;color:#000;font-family:"Public Sans",sans-serif;font-size:.75rem;font-weight:400;line-height:1.125rem;letter-spacing:0;transition:.2s ease}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__see-more svg{margin-left:.375rem;transition:.2s ease}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__see-more:hover{text-decoration:underline}.home__wordpress .wordpress__container .post-card .post-card__info .post-card__see-more:hover svg{transform:translateX(.125rem)}
